Региональные особенности

Global

The global refractories market is stable and essential, with demand anchored in heavy industry and frequent maintenance cycles. Growth is supported by capacity upgrades, energy efficiency goals, and replacement demand rather than new end-use creation.

North America

North America has a mature market with strong demand from steel, foundry, glass, and industrial processing facilities. Buyers prioritize premium performance, longer service life, and technical support.

Europe

Europe remains a high-value market with emphasis on environmental compliance, energy efficiency, and advanced refractory formulations. Demand is steady but tied to industrial modernization and replacement activity.

Asia Pacific

Asia Pacific is the largest and fastest-growing region because of extensive steel and cement production in China, India, Japan, and South Korea. The region also has strong local supply chains and broad industrial customer bases.

Latin America

Latin America shows moderate growth led by steel, cement, and mining-related thermal processing. Brazil and Mexico are the main demand centers, with pricing sensitivity remaining high.

Middle East And Africa

Middle East and Africa offer steady demand from cement, petrochemical, aluminum, and infrastructure-related industrial projects. Growth is uneven but improving in countries with ongoing industrial expansion.

Анализ цен

Average prices remain firm because high-grade raw materials, energy costs, and installation labor continue to affect total delivered pricing. Premium products for steel and glass applications command higher prices, while commodity-grade products remain highly competitive.

Составляющая затрат Доля (%)
Raw materials 46%
Energy and utilities 18%
Labor and manufacturing overhead 16%
Logistics and distribution 9%
Research, quality control, and compliance 11%

Typical gross margins range from 12% to 22%, with higher margins available in custom-engineered products, service-led contracts, and premium refractory systems for demanding applications.

Анализ производства и изготовления

A medium-scale refractory manufacturing plant typically requires substantial investment in raw material handling, mixing, shaping, firing, testing, and pollution control systems. A new integrated facility usually requires USD 25–60 million depending on capacity, product mix, and automation level.

Key Machinery & Equipment
  • Raw material crushing and grinding equipment
  • Системы смешивания и смешивания
  • Pressing and molding machines
  • Drying and firing kilns
  • Cutting, finishing, and packaging equipment
Manufacturing Process Flow
  • Raw material selection and testing
  • Crushing, sizing, and blending
  • Forming or casting
  • Drying and firing
  • Quality inspection and packaging

Анализ цепочки создания стоимости

  • Raw material mining and supply form the base of the value chain, with bauxite, magnesia, alumina, graphite, and silica as key inputs.
  • Processing and formulation convert mined minerals into usable refractory grades with controlled purity and particle size.
  • Manufacturing includes pressing, casting, drying, firing, and finishing to create shaped and unshaped products.
  • Distribution and technical sales connect suppliers with steel, cement, glass, and industrial customers.
  • Installation, maintenance, and relining services drive repeat business and influence product performance over time.
  • End-of-life recovery and recycling are emerging activities that help reduce waste and improve material efficiency.

Динамика рынка

Drivers
  • Steel production and furnace maintenance demand continue to support large-volume refractory consumption.
  • Cement, glass, and non-ferrous metal processing require frequent lining replacement and high-performance materials.
  • Industry demand for longer campaign life and lower downtime is increasing adoption of advanced refractory formulations.
  • Energy efficiency and emission reduction goals are driving interest in improved lining performance and insulation efficiency.
Restraints
  • Commodity price pressure from raw materials such as bauxite, magnesia, alumina, and graphite affects margins.
  • Demand is cyclical because it depends on heavy industry output and capital spending.
  • Installation complexity and skilled labor dependence can slow replacement and increase total service cost.
  • Some end users delay relining projects during weak industrial conditions, which affects short-term sales.
Opportunities
  • Growth in electric arc furnaces and specialty steel production supports demand for advanced refractory systems.
  • Non-ferrous and petrochemical applications offer higher-value opportunities for customized products.
  • Recycling and circular material models create room for recovered refractory processing and reuse services.
  • Digital monitoring and predictive maintenance can help suppliers offer lifecycle-based service contracts.
Challenges
  • Maintaining consistent product quality across raw material batches is difficult in a price-sensitive market.
  • Suppliers must balance performance, cost, and installation efficiency for different high-temperature processes.
  • Environmental compliance expectations are rising for mining, processing, and kiln-related emissions.
  • Competition is intense, with global players and regional suppliers competing on service, price, and delivery speed.
